Black on Earth African American Ecoliterary Traditions / [Recurso electrónico] : Kimberly N. Ruffin. - Athens : University of Georgia Press, 2010. - 1 online resource (x, 212 p. :) ill. ; - Book collections on Project MUSE. .

Includes bibliographical references and index.

Introduction: message of the trees: recognizing ecological burden and beauty -- "Toil and soil": authorizing work and enslavement -- York, Harriet, and George: writing ecological ancestors -- Animal nature: finding ecotheology -- Bones and water: telling on myth -- "I got the blues" epistemology: thinking a way out of eco-crisis -- Conclusion. After levee disaster: learning from a sinned-against city.
